The Real Reason Your BMR Drops: It’s Not Just the Clock
Your Basal Metabolic Rate (BMR) represents the absolute baseline energy your internal organs require to keep you alive and breathing at complete rest. Longitudinal metabolic studies prove that an average adult’s BMR naturally decreases by roughly 1% to 2% per decade after reaching the age of thirty. However, this drop isn’t caused by your internal organs suddenly turning sluggish or lazy.
The primary driver behind this decline is a clinical condition known as sarcopenia—the involuntary, progressive loss of skeletal muscle tissue mass that occurs as a natural part of the aging process. Because active skeletal muscle tissue is highly complex and metabolically expensive, losing it directly lowers your baseline survival energy requirements. The Three Pillars of Age-Related Metabolic Slowdown
To successfully fight back against a dropping metabolic rate, you must first understand the three distinct biological shifts occurring within your changing system:
- Atrophy of High-Output Tissue: As muscle mass is replaced by less active fat tissue, your resting metabolic output naturally contracts. One pound of muscle burns roughly three times more energy at rest than one pound of fat mass.
- Hormonal Level Reductions: Natural declines in key anabolic compounds—including testosterone, growth hormone, estrogen, and thyroid hormones—subtly decrease cellular repair rates and overall metabolic output.
- The Unconscious Drop in Lifestyle NEAT: As people age, they often unconsciously reduce their spontaneous daily movements. This hidden decline in Non-Exercise Activity Thermogenesis (NEAT) accounts for a massive portion of what people mistake for a broken metabolism.

Data-Driven Protocols to Reset Your Metabolic Capacity
You are not powerless against the hands of time. You can completely counteract age-related metabolic slowdown by implementing a deliberate, science-backed lifestyle protocol:
First and foremost, you must introduce heavy, progressive resistance training at least three times a week. Forcing your muscles to lift weights sends an unmistakable signal to your brain to halt sarcopenia, forcing your system to retain and build metabolically active lean mass regardless of your age. Second, you must step up your daily protein intake to satisfy your system’s increasing anabolic threshold, ensuring your muscles have the building blocks required to repair efficiently.
